Its anterior edge is formed by the scalenus anterior muscle, its posterior wall by the scalenus medius muscle and its base by the first rib. The interscalene triangular space is bordered anteriorly by the scalene anticus muscle, posteriorly by the scalene medius muscle, and inferiorly by the medial border of the first rib. The brachial plexus nerves (yellow) and the subclavian artery (red) pass through the scalene triangle, while the subclavian vein (blue) passes in front. The interscalene triangle is susceptible to compression by bony, fibrous, and/or muscular anomalies.3, 4 The interscalene triangle is also important as a common sight of brachial plexus block for purposes of upper extremity anesthesia . The interscalene triangle is defined as the area between the posterior border of the anterior scalene muscle, anterior border of the middle scalene muscle, and the superior border of the 1st rib. lateral: sternocleidomastoid m medial: ant. Compression of the structures passing through the hiatus by any means is manifest as "thoracic outlet syndrome."
